Before any one could see who that some one was, the Hippogriff had flown low enough for that some one to catch Philip by his seaweed tunic and to swing him off his feet and on to the Hippogriff's back. Lucy screamed, Mr.Perrin said, 'Here, I say, none of that,' and Mr.Noah said, 'Dear me!' And they all reached out their hands to pull Philip back. But they were all too late. |
